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Apple India Private Limited Address
Results for
Apple India Private Limited Address
Related Searches
apple india private limited address
apple india private limited bangalore address
apple india private limited hyderabad address
apple india private limited
apple india private limited bangalore
apple india private ltd
apple india pvt ltd corporate office
apple india pvt limited
apple india private limited maharashtra
apple india office address